General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.453(b)(2)(iv): Employees shall always stand firmly on the floor of the basket, and shall not sit or climb on the edge of the basket or use planks, ladders, or other devices for a work position: (a). Worksite located at 1744 W. Catalpa St., Springfield, Missouri- Employee was exposed to a fall hazard in that the employee was observed climbing on the guardrails of the aerial lift in order to access the lift.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.453(b)(2)(v): A body belt or harness with lanyard attached to the boom or basket was not worn by employee working from an aerial lift: (a). Worksite located at 1744 W. Catapala St., Springfield, Missouri- Employee was observed working in an aerial lift and was not protected from falling by the use of a fall harness with a lanyard attached to the boom or basket of the lift.

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(11): "Steep roofs." Each employee on a steep roof with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els shall be protected from falling by guardrail systems with toeboards,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ems: (a). Worksite located at 1744 W. Catalapa St., Springfield, Missouri- Employee was exposed to a fall hazard while working on a steep roof and was not provided with any means of fall protection.
